Vitim vs Campbell River, Bc Climate & Distance Between

Canada flag
  • The distance between Vitim, Russia and Campbell River, Bc, Canada is approximately 6,780 km or 4,213 mi.
  • To reach Vitim in this distance one would set out from Campbell River, Bc bearing 330.5°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Vitim bearing 218.5° or SW .
  • Vitim has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Campbell River, Bc has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
  • Vitim is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Campbell River, Bc is in or near the boreal rain for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 13.8 °C (24.9°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 30.7 °C (55.3°F) more in Vitim. The continentality subtype is hypercont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 979.2 mm (38.6 in) less which is equivalent to 979.2 l/m² (24.03 US gal/ft²) or 9,792,000 l/ha (1,046,830 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.5° lower in Vitim than in Campbell River, Bc.
